Electronic cigarette with visible liquid container
Abstract
A liquid storage portion for an aerosol-generating system includes a container configured to hold a liquid aerosol-forming substrate. The container has an opening for dispensing the liquid aerosol-forming substrate, and includes at least one transparent wall portion, such that the liquid level in the container can be visually monitored by the vaper. The container is further configured such that the liquid aerosol-forming substrate is held in a contiguous volume area of the container. The aerosol-forming substrate in the contiguous volume is confined near the dispensing opening of the container without regard to the orientation of the liquid storage portion.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1 . A liquid storage portion for an aerosol-generating system, the liquid storage portion comprising:
a container configured to hold a liquid aerosol-forming substrate, the container having a dispensing opening configured to dispense the liquid aerosol-forming substrate, the container including, at least one transparent wall portion, such that a level of the aerosol-forming substrate in the container can be monitored, the container configured such that the liquid aerosol-forming substrate is stored in a contiguous volume area of the container, the liquid aerosol-forming substrate in the contiguous volume being confined near the dispensing opening of the container without regard to orientation of the liquid storage portion.
2 . The liquid storage portion of claim 1 , wherein the container comprises:
a section having a width dimension such that the liquid aerosol-forming substrate is held by capillary forces in the contiguous volume area.
3 . The liquid storage portion of claim 1 , wherein the container is generally rectangular or cylindrical in shape, and wherein at least one section of the container has a width dimension such that the liquid aerosol-forming substrate is held by capillary forces in the contiguous volume area.
4 . The liquid storage portion of claim 2 , wherein the at least one section of the container has a width dimension of below about 2 millimeters.
5 . The liquid storage portion of claim 1 , wherein the container comprises:
one or more capillary channels extending from the dispensing opening.
6 . The liquid storage portion of claim 1 , wherein the container comprises:
a single capillary channel defining a serpentine liquid path extending from the dispensing opening of the container.
7 . The liquid storage portion of claim 6 , wherein the single capillary channel comprises:
enlarged pockets distributed over a length of the capillary channel.
8 . An aerosol-generating system comprising:
a housing; and a liquid storage portion in the housing, the liquid storage portion including, a container configured to hold a liquid aerosol-forming substrate, the container having a dispensing opening configured to dispense the liquid aerosol-forming substrate, the container including,
at least one transparent wall portion, such that a level of the aerosol-forming substrate in the container can be monitored, the container configured such that the liquid aerosol-forming substrate is stored in a contiguous volume area of the container, the liquid aerosol-forming substrate in the contiguous volume being confined near the dispensing opening of the container without regard to orientation of the liquid storage portion.
9 . The aerosol-generating system of claim 8 , wherein the housing comprises a transparent portion.
10 . The aerosol-generating system of claim 9 , wherein at least one of the transparent portion of the housing and the transparent portion of the container comprises a scale.
11 . The aerosol-generating system of claim 10 , further comprising:
